Customs Regulations applicable while Shipping To Cameroon

Shipping to Cameroon - Customs Regulations

DOCUMENTS REQUIRED

  • Certificate of Residence Change
  • Letter of transfer from the shipper’s employer
  • Inventory detailed, valued, dated and signed (in French)

CUSTOMS REGULATIONS

  • SHIPPER MUST BE PRESENT AT CUSTOMS CLEARANCE

DUTIABLE/RESTRICTED ITEMS

  • Electrical/electronic equipment if less than six months old (invoices required)
  • Home computers are not acceptable as personal effects and will be subject to Customs duties and import taxes

PROHIBITED ITEMS

  • Weapons and ammunition
  • Drugs
  • Pornographic material
  • Alcohol and other spirits are prohibited and should be sent separately

MOTOR VEHICLES

  • Highly taxed

PETS

  • Health Certificate from veterinarian required

NOTE - Customs regulations of Cameroon are subject to change at any time. The proceeding information is a brief summary of customs regulations applicable to household goods shipments to Cameroon (this destination )and is being provided for general guidance to assist our Agents and Customers.
